As a dog handler, I am a fan of fur saver collars. You can't beat Herm Springier for quality and craftsmanship. Other "professional sites" charge much more than this price. This is a good everyday collar for the trained dog. Use a small link choke collar if in training for correctional purposes. This collar is not designed for that snap effect in obedience training. The collar provides free movement and still works as a choke for dogs who pull on walks. I keep this on my service dog 24/7 (unless unsupervised in a crate). Great value.

I am not a dog trainer, but I feel that this is an incredibly well made collar and I can definitely tell a difference between it and the less expensive collars I've seen in the past. The only reason I'm giving it a 4 is because I also purchased the Herm Sprenger pinch collar and it seems to work better. The oblong links on this collar may save fur ( I would never test it because I only use these collars for training), but it doesn't seem to give as quick of a correction. I feel like it gets caught on itself and doesn't give that quick pinch/ nip sensation. Now, I will fully admit that it could be user error since this is the only fursaver model I have ever used. I do plan to use it when I show my dog, but I will use the pitch in training.
